Plane makes emergency landing on Australian golf course


This is the moment a light aircraft made an emergency landing on a Sydney golf course, with the pilot and passenger escaping without major injuries.

The Piper Cherokee plane crashed at Mona Vale Golf Club during a training flight on Sunday, with an instructor and student on board.

Footage shows the plane flying low over the golf course, before quickly hitting the ground. Debris from the crash can be seen on the grass.

Authorities told local media outlet the Manly Observer that both the instructor and passenger received medical treatment for minor injuries and the cause of the crash is unknown at this stage.
